在数控编程中,弧形公式的使用主要涉及圆弧的起点、终点、圆心位置以及圆弧半径的确定。以下是使用弧形公式的一些基本步骤和注意事项:
确定圆弧的起点和终点
起点和终点的坐标可以通过测量或者从工程图纸中获取。
确定圆心的位置
圆心的坐标可以通过计算得出,计算公式为圆心坐标 = 起点坐标 + 半径向量。
确定圆弧的半径
半径可以通过直接给出或者使用相对坐标增量(I, K)来表示。当使用半径编程时,格式为G2(顺时针)/G3(逆时针) X Z R,其中R为半径,当圆心角大于180°时,R用负值表示。当使用增量值编程时,格式为G2/G3 X(U)___Z(W)___I___K___F___,其中I和K分别表示圆心相对于起点的坐标增量。
选择圆弧的方向
圆弧的方向分为顺时针和逆时针两种,在数控车床的编程中,通常使用G02和G03指令来控制圆弧的方向。G02指令表示顺时针圆弧,G03指令表示逆时针圆弧。
确定切入切出点
在编程圆弧时,需要明确选择合适的切入和切出点,以确保加工路径的平滑和准确。
注意坐标系切换
在数控车床编程中,常用的坐标系有绝对坐标系和增量坐标系。在圆弧编程中,可以根据实际情况选择合适的坐标系进行编程。
编写数控代码
根据上述信息,可以编写数控代码来实现圆弧的加工。例如,使用G02指令进行顺时针圆弧加工的代码可能如下:
```
N1 G92 X40 Z5 ; 设立坐标系,定义对刀点的位置
N2 M03 S400 ; 主轴以400r min旋转
N3 G00 X0 ; 到达工件中心
N4 G01 Z0 ; 工进接触工件毛坯
N5 G02 X26 Z-31 R5 ; 加工R5圆弧段
N6 G01 Z-40 ; 加工Φ26外圆
N7 X40 Z5 ; 回对刀点
N8 M30; 主轴停,主程序结束并复位
```
通过以上步骤,可以有效地在数控编程中使用弧形公式,实现圆弧的精确加工。需要注意的是,具体的编程方法和指令可能会因不同的数控系统和机床而有所差异,因此在实际应用中,建议参考相应的数控编程手册或咨询有经验的编程工程师。